janetDAYZ Posted December 12, 2010 Share Posted December 12, 2010 Well... it all depends on what you consider bi, and that varies from person to person. It's not concrete as straight or gay. It depends on what range you're willing to accept as bisexual vs straight or gay. So for example a guy is 90% attracted to guys, to one person he's gay, to another he's bi because he can have some attraction to girls as little as it may be. I think it's really rare for a person to be 50 50. Usually they lean one way or the other.
